Output d89d3dbf4d8cfe949563aacb01b778e80c429df9083ac2ca5be38f3f016f3dba:0

value
10505073
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df66269109401d33ca5a978bad241718a4bdc12e OP_EQUAL
address
3N4EyscwDyFVPnvqfs793shW5X9DJEBMpQ
transaction
d89d3dbf4d8cfe949563aacb01b778e80c429df9083ac2ca5be38f3f016f3dba
spent
true